Resumo:
Filtration is the process that takes place through the passage of a fluid through a porous
medium, thus being able to retain suspended and colloidal material in it. The technology
involved in water treatment through a slow filter as an alternative product to the supply
of drinking water is what drives this research. In this sense, the aim is to assess three
filters with four different filtering materials as a preventive mitigation measure in river
water. For the design of the filters, it was necessary to design three columns in descending
flow designed for a single-family system and only then make them with the four filtering
materials: kaolin, green clay, white clay and sand. To analyze the efficiency of the
prototypes, river water (raw and treated) was analyzed according to the Standard
Methods, aiming at adapting to the limits recommended in Ordinance MS 888/21. From
the results obtained, it is concluded that it is of fundamental importance to continue the
studies for a longer filtration career due to the potential that the system presented for a
contribution to sanitation in Brazil, reflecting on the public health of the Brazilian
population.
